Congratulations, John. Yes, now is the time of year when sporadic-E propagation picks up and good 50 MHz DX is possible to be had. 

None of us in Washington or British Columbia have yet worked Japan this season. There is an afternoon opening from Japan that guys farther east enjoy, like in W0 and W5. But the signals from Japan have been going right over our heads. 

A couple of days ago, a few of us down here (BC and Washington) managed to work into Finland (a country at a very high latitude) under very weak signal conditions. So, that's a sign that stations in Alaska could work some very long DX in the same fashion.
